Ingredients

  • 1/2 medium red onion, small dice
  • Pinch of salt
  • 1/2 cup red wine vinegar
  • 2 tablespoons roughly chopped basil
  • 2 tablespoons minced Nicoise olives
  • 1 large heirloom tomato, roughly chopped
  • 1-1/2 cups extra virgin olive oil
  • 1 pound local, fresh Albacore tuna
  • 1-1/2 cups olive oil
  • 1 yellow onion, cut horizontally into thick slices
  • 2-3 fennel tops
  • 2 cloves garlic, whole
  • 1 teaspoon chili flakes
  • 2 heads Romaine, washed and chopped into wide segments
  • 1/4 pound green beans, blanched, cut into smaller pieces if desired
  • 1 cup fresh cranberry beans, shucked, boiled in water with olive oil and thyme until tender
  • 8 small fingerling potatoes, boiled until tender, cut into small wedges
  • 1 pint cherry tomatoes, cut in half
  • 6 basil leaves, hand torn into small pieces
  • 3 large mint leaves, hand torn into small pieces
  • 2 eggs, soft boiled for about 10 minutes and peeled
